Congrats to PyHawaii for last month’s Meetup… More successful than we dared hope…

Dark Art of Coding is a founding sponsor for PyHawaii and we want to congratulate them on their first event – a huge success!

They had 38 attendees from across the Island engaged in three primary activities:
* Padawan Track – Dark Art of Coding led the training for absolute beginners using hands-on learning opportunities.
* Puzzles – they offered up a set of easy, medium and hard puzzles to test your coding skills (designed predominantly by Dark Ark with some help from our friends: special shout out James M!)
* Misc Fun – they also had plenty of time to hang out and enjoy each other’s company
